Blues is back at Zack’s at Wilson’s Wharf

This year’s line-up is tight and concentrates on showcasing more local and national talent.

THE 14th Durban International Blues Festival returns to Zack’s at Wilson’s Wharf on Thursday, 1 to Saturday, 3 November.

Despite Australian guest artist Fiona Boyes topping the billing, the programme is tight and concentrates on showcasing more local and national talent, an answer to the suggestions of both audiences and the artists.

Will Wallace, programme director, comments, “along with Pinkie Mtshali, our development and mentoring director, we will also insert a slot for a blues artist or band that has proved them during the mentorship programme run before the festival, development of this genre among local musicians being one of our key strategies as always.”

Die hards to this event will know the drill at this venue where seating is shared by all, food can be ordered from Zacks or any of the other participating venues who share the deck on the nights, a cash bar facility is open to all and the nightly line up will start around 7pm until about 11pm nightly.

Tickets from Computicket at R150. Tickets at the door at R160.
